MUSCLE ACTIVATION THROUGH SURFACE ELECTROMYOGRAPHY IN SWIMMERS AFTER CORE TRAINING: A SCOPING REVIEW

Abstract

This scoping review aims to answer the following questions: Does EMG detect greater muscle activation after core muscle strength training in swimmers? Which are the main core muscles to be strengthened in swimmers? Additionally, what is the impact of core training on swimmer performance? However, the available literature on core training to increase swimmer performance is unclear. A scoping review was conducted to systematically map the research in this area and identify knowledge gaps. The aim of this review is to summarise the available evidence on muscle activation through EMG in swimmers and performance variables following core training. The study will be conducted using Scopus, Web of Science, and Publisher Medline (PubMed) databases. Google Scholar will be used to search for grey literature. The search strategy will consist of controlled descriptors related to EMG, muscle activation, and CORE, without any language restrictions. The publication period will be limited to the last 10 years. Four reviewers will work in pairs to assess the titles, abstracts, and full text of all publications identified by the search for potentially relevant publications. The data collected from the studies will be analysed by four independent reviewers. The synthesis of the studies will be quantitative and presented using tables and graphs to describe the available evidence on muscle activation through EMG in swimmers after core training and its performance variables.
